Money making: Beehiiv API Docs

This one’s large. Due to the fact that even if you start your newsletter just for fun, ultimately you might think … Could this really generate income?

Substack makes it very easy to bill for memberships. You simply set a rate, and boom– people can pay you to access costs material. Yet below’s the kicker: Substack takes 10% of your revenues, plus payment processor charges. That accumulates quick.

And when it comes to ads? Substack’s not developed for that. If you wish to run ads or partner with sponsors, you’ll be handling it by hand– bargaining deals, tracking clicks, all that behind the curtain work. It’s possible, sure, however much from smooth.

Now Beehiiv? It’s practically constructed for monetization. You can run paid newsletters (without giving Beehiiv a cut), launch a referral program, join their ad network, and even set up “pay what you desire” or lifetime subscriptions. And also, they simply presented an awesome dashboard that assists you track advertisement earnings and see what’s carrying out.

The only downside? You need to be on a paid plan to access a lot of these features.

Verdict: Beehiiv takes this set. You’ll pay in advance, but you maintain a lot more in the future and obtain way much more money making devices.

Checklist Administration & Automation: Who Helps You Range?

Below’s things– Substack isn’t truly developed for advanced email marketing. You can’t tag subscribers, develop sequences, or segment based on actions. You send out emails to your whole list or to your paid subs. That’s it.

So if you’re seeking to create a sales funnel, nurture series, or perhaps just section readers by interest? Not gon na happen on Substack.

Beehiiv, on the other hand, provides you appropriate e-mail marketing power. You can segment customers based on sign-up type, habits, or custom fields. You can even automate sequences, schedule follow-ups, and drip material over time. It’s not quite as durable as ConvertKit or ActiveCampaign, yet it’s miles ahead of Substack.

Decision: Beehiiv, no doubt. If automation and division issue to you, Substack will not suffice.

Pricing: Which One Hurts the Budget Less?

This set’s a little bit difficult.

Substack is practically free– till you start charging for subscriptions. After that they take 10%, which could not feel like a lot up until you begin making genuine cash.

Beehiiv starts cost-free, also– yet their free plan caps out at 2,500 customers and doesn’t consist of money making features. Once you want access to the ad network or automation tools, you’ll require to leap to their Scale plan (starting at $49/month for 1,000 belows and scaling up).

Judgment: If you intend to monetize right now with very little arrangement, Substack’s less complicated. Yet lasting, Beehiiv offers you much more control over your revenue.
